Dollar General struggles as customers cut back on discretionary spending
Dollar General lowered its profit forecast for the year as core customers feel "financially constrained," CEO says.

Dollar General lowered its sales and profit forecast for the year due to disappointing sales, partly attributed to low-income shoppers feeling financially constrained. The company is continuing its turnaround plan, but same-store sales are now expected to rise 1% to 1.6%, down from 2% to 2.7% previously forecasted.
